Tweet Six years after Fairway teen Jake Clough lost his life following a bicycle accident, the foundation started by his family in his honor has provided more than 6,800 bicycle helmets to local kids. And that number will likely go over 7,000 at next week’s VillageFest Fourth of July celebration. Headstrong for Jake will be [...]
